The Brazilian Potato Tree, or Solanum macranthum, is a stunning ornamental plant that brings a touch of exotic elegance to any garden or landscape. This evergreen shrub is known for its large, glossy, dark green leaves, which provide a lush backdrop for its striking purple flowers.
The plant blooms intermittently throughout the year, producing clusters of showy, tubular flowers with a vibrant purple hue. These flowers are complemented by their bright yellow stamens, creating a visually striking contrast that adds a splash of color to any setting.
Solanum macranthum typically grows to a height of 6 to 10 feet, with a similar spread, making it a versatile addition to both large and small garden spaces. It prefers a sunny location but can tolerate partial shade, thriving in well-drained soil. The plant is relatively low-maintenance and can be grown in tropical and subtropical climates.
In addition to its ornamental value, the Brazilian Potato Tree is also known for its ability to attract pollinators such as bees and butterflies, enhancing the biodiversity of your garden. Its distinctive appearance and vibrant flowers make it a popular choice for adding a tropical flair to outdoor spaces.
